<br />2 <br /> <br />A Special Exception is a deviation from the requirements of the Zoning Ordinance. Before they <br />grant a special exception, The Board of Adjustments must determine that the exception is not <br />contrary to the best public interest and will not adversely affect the value or use of adjoining <br />property. <br /> <br />Special exceptions may be granted for the following items only: <br /> <br />1) The reconstruction of or addition to a building occupied by a non-conforming use. <br />Additions cannot extend past the lot occupied by the original structure or use.
